Now let’s go back to the steps. Here’s what you need to do immediately after a car accident:
1. Don’t leave the accident scene.
This doesn’t imply that you stay in a danger zone. Move away so you are safe, but don’t leave the area. If you leave the accident scene in Queens, New York, it can be considered a crime.
2. Call 911 immediately and report the accident.
During this call, request both police and medical assistance. Even if you don’t have visible injuries, get medical help since some injuries don’t appear at once.
3. Don’t admit to fault when the police arrive.
This is not the time to decide who is at fault for the accident. Also avoid making statements that you aren’t sure of. For example, don’t say that you aren’t injured. If a severe injury shows up later, the police report will state facts that your car accident attorney will have to spend more time building a case for.
4. Keep a record of every medical visit.
Right after a crash, your mind is everywhere. Between doctor visits, calls from the tow yard, and trying to figure out what to do next, it’s easy to forget the small details. But one of the most important things you can do is keep a record of every medical appointment and treatment. Some injuries don’t show up right away. For example, nerve damage or carpal tunnel injuries can take days or even weeks to develop as scar tissue forms.
5. Exchange information with the other driver.
After making sure everyone is safe, take a moment to exchange details with the other driver. Be sure to get their full name, phone number, address, and insurance details. It also helps to note the make, model, color, and license plate number of their vehicle. These details are needed to file your claim and prove fault later on.
6. Take pictures and videos of the accident scene.
If you are able to use your phone, capture as much of the car accident scene as possible. Photos and videos are evidence you’ll need should you forget something later. With the panic of the moment, it’s easy to miss details that can stay fresh in your camera. So grab your phone and take clear pictures of:
- The position of all vehicles involved
- Visible damage to your car and other vehicle
- Any injuries you or your passengers sustained
- Surrounding details such as traffic lights, signs, and road conditions
If your car accident attorney is already at the accident scene, they’ll also take a few wide shots to show the entire scene from different angles.
7. Talk to witnesses and gather statements.
If there were passengers with you, ask them and other witnesses of the car accident to provide the police with their statements. Even if the witnesses are friendly, make sure that you still don’t express your personal opinion on what happened and whether you are at fault. At this stage, you don’t have enough details on how the car accident took place to admit fault or apologize even if you badly want to. A quick apology or casual comment (even one made out of politeness) can be used later to argue that you were responsible.
8. Don’t accept the first settlement offer you get.
A settlement offer soon after the crash feels too good to be true, and no doubt you’d be tempted to accept. However, the reality is that quick offers tend to favor the insurer. Once you accept, you’ll be giving up your right to claim the full amount you actually deserve. Before signing anything, it’s advisable to have a Queens car accident attorney review the offer. Lawyers can give you an estimate of the real compensation for your injuries, lost wages, ongoing care, etc.
9. Be careful about what you post online.
The rise of emotions in the moment can lead you to share updates on social media, but even innocent posts can be used against you. Insurance companies and defense attorneys tend to review social media for evidence that will weaken your claim. So avoid posting anything about the crash, your health, or even your day-to-day activities until your case is resolved.

Who Covers My Medical Bills After a Car Accident in Queens?
After a crash, the medical bills start arriving before you have had any room to heal. So who’s responsible for paying them?
In New York, car accident victims are protected under the state’s no-fault insurance system. That means your own auto insurance will cover your medical expenses. Regardless of who caused the crash, it will also cover lost wages and other costs up to certain limits.
Your Personal Injury Protection (PIP) coverage pays for:
- Emergency room and hospital treatment
- Doctor and specialist visits
- Rehabilitation and physical therapy
- Prescription medications
- A portion of lost income if you are unable to work
Once your Queens car accident attorney files the paperwork on time, you can access these benefits.
When Medical Costs Go Beyond No-Fault Limits
If your injuries are considered ‘serious’ under New York law, you’ll have the right to file a personal injury lawsuit against the at-fault driver. This type of claim allows you to seek compensation beyond what your insurance covers, including:
- Future medical treatment and surgeries
- Pain and suffering
- Emotional trauma
- Long-term loss of earning potential

How Settlement Values Are Calculated in a Queens Car Accident Case
Every car accident claim in Queens follows its own path, but the way settlements are calculated follows a consistent set of legal and financial principles.
Insurance companies use formulas to undervalue injuries. Experienced car accident attorneys do the opposite. We use evidence to show the true cost of what you’ve been through.
Below is a clear look at the 8 most critical factors that affect how settlement values are determined in Queens car accidents:
1. The Severity of Your Injuries
First things first, our lawyers determine the type of your injury and how serious it is. The more severe the injury, the longer the recovery time and the higher the medical bills. Some injuries from car accidents that lead to higher-value settlements include:
- Traumatic brain injuries
- Spinal cord damage
- Fractures requiring surgery
- Disc herniations and lumbar fusions
- Internal organ injuries
- Injuries resulting in permanent disability
For example, the lifetime cost of a traumatic brain injury (TBI) can range from $85,000 to over $3 million. The numbers depend on the extent of medical care and rehabilitation required. Our legal team will coordinate with neurologists, life care planners, psychiatrists, and forensic economists to value a complicated injury such as a TBI.
2. Medical Treatment, Prognosis, and Recovery Time
Insurance companies look closely at the length and severity of your medical treatment. In most cases, settlement values rise when:
- Your treatment lasts for several weeks or months
- You require multiple specialists (orthopedists, neurologists, surgeons)
- Your diagnosis involves long-term or permanent injury

3. Lost Wages and Loss of Future Earnings
Serious injuries mean time away from work. This could sometimes mean weeks or sometimes months.
Your settlement will include:
- Wages lost while recovering
- Lost bonuses or overtime
- Lost promotions or opportunities
- Long-term loss of earning ability if you can’t return to your previous work
Our lawyers bring in financial and vocational experts to calculate the value of what you have lost as well as what you could potentially lose in the years ahead due to your injury.
4. Pain and Suffering
Pain and suffering accounts for a large part of the settlement. These damages compensate you for:
- Physical pain
- Anxiety (e.g., fear of driving)
- Sleep problems
- Depression
- Emotional trauma
- Loss of enjoyment of life
- Permanent disability or scarring
This part of your claim can be worth tens of thousands to millions, depending on the long-term impact. However, demonstrating the human cost of your injuries is not easy since it’s not quantifiable.

5. The Role of Comparative Negligence
New York follows the pure comparative negligence rule. This means you can still recover compensation even if you are partly at fault. Your settlement is reduced only by your percentage of responsibility. To see how this works in practice, consider this scenario:
→ Your claim is worth $600,000.
→ You are found 30% responsible.
→ You can still receive $420,000.

6. Pre-existing Conditions and Aggravated Injuries
If you had an injury before the crash and it got worse, you can still recover compensation for the extra pain and treatment you are now facing. We see this happen in cases such as:
- An old back injury that now requires surgery
- A previous knee injury aggravated by a collision
- A healed fracture that’s broken again
And these are only a few examples. Many pre-existing conditions like joint problems and chronic pain flare-ups can be made worse by the force of a car accident.

8. Insurance Policy Limits
Your settlement is also influenced by the insurance coverage available. In New York:
- Minimum auto coverage is $25,000 per person / $50,000 per accident. Many drivers carry more.
- Commercial vehicles (trucks, delivery vans, Ubers, etc.) have much higher limits.
If the at-fault driver has limited coverage, we explore:
- Your SUM/UM coverage
- Employer liability
- Third-party negligence
- Municipal liability (for city vehicles, road defects, MTA accidents)
